What is the Goethe Certificate A1?
The Goethe Certificate A1 is an official credentials granted by the Goethe-Institut, a globally acknowledged institution committed to promoting the German language and culture. It represents level A1 of the Common European Framework of Reference for Languages (CEFR), which categorizes language proficiency across 6 levels from A1 (newbie) to C2 (proficient).

What Does the A1 Exam Entail?
The Goethe Certificate A1 assessment includes 4 sections, each created to assess various aspects of language efficiency:
Listening Comprehension: This area tests the ability to comprehend spoken German in various contexts, such as discussion or instructions, typically using audio clips.
Checking out Comprehension: Here, examinees check out brief texts, such as ads or easy articles, and respond to associated questions to demonstrate understanding.
Writing: Candidates are entrusted with composing brief texts, like completing forms or crafting simple messages, showcasing their capability to interact in writing.
Speaking: This useful area involves a discussion with a test supervisor or other examinee, where prospects react to concerns and engage in basic dialogue.

Getting ready for the Goethe Certificate A1
Preparation is essential for those wanting to clear the exam effectively. Here are some reliable methods:
1. Enlist in Language Classes
Joining licensed language schools that provide courses specifically developed for the A1 level can supply structured knowing, access to resources, and accredited instructors.
2. Use Online Resources
Utilizing online platforms can significantly improve language abilities. Websites and applications that focus on German vocabulary, grammar, and conversational practice cater to beginners and provide versatility in knowing.
3. Experiment Native Speakers
Engaging in discussion with native German speakers assists enhance speaking skills and boosts cultural understanding. Language exchange programs, both in-person and online, are advantageous for acquiring useful experience.
4. Take Mock Exams
Experimenting previous exam papers or mock tests will acquaint candidates with the exam format and time restraints. This preparation can assist construct confidence before the real exam.
5. Study hall
Signing up with or forming research study groups allows students to share knowledge, discuss unpredictabilities, and practice speaking abilities in a supportive environment.

Q2: Is the Goethe Certificate A1 recognized globally?
Yes, the Goethe Certificate A1 is acknowledged by a variety of institutions and companies around the world as an official credentials of German language competency.
Q3: How can I register for the exam?
Registration for the Goethe Certificate A1 can be done through regional Goethe-Institut branches or through their main website. It is advised to check specific eligibility criteria and schedules.
